Dan's Story
I attended Rhema Bible Training Center in Broken Arrow, Oklahoma right after High School. Got married there and Samuel was born in Tulsa in 1984. We moved to San Diego in 1985. Earlier, my father's company transferred him from West Virginia to California so that seemed the best place for us to move after bible school. I Didn't end up as a minister and needed to provide for my family so I went to college in California. I liked science and biology and ended up with a B.S. in Molecular Biology from the University of California, San Diego (UCSD). I worked for The Scripp's Research Institute and a couple of biotech companies over a period of about 9 years. An old roommate from college started law school while I worked at The Scripps Research Institute and it seemed interesting. Science can get repetitive and a lot of times you perform experiments alone. There was a certain narrative in each case I studied that I enjoyed and the background of the law applied made it more interesting. I continued working in biotech as I went to law school at the University of San Diego School of Law and graduated in 1999. I got lucky and landed a temp position as a legal researcher at a small biotech company called Agouron that had just been acquired by Warner Lambert.
